Wyomissing: An American Dream documents the history of a Berks County borough that knits together three themes: community, family and industry. This PBS39 original production shares the stories of the borough's founding fathers: Ferdinand Thun and Henry Janssen. The German immigrants came to Berks County in the 1890's and formed a textile company that became a legend called Wyomissing Industries.
